Aug 23, 2011 · HBO Revisits Our Taconic Crash. It’s been two years since Diane Schuler, returning home from a family trip to the Catskills, drove her car the wrong way on the Taconic Parkway, killing herself and seven other people and causing the worst accident our county had seen in three-quarters of a century. There's Something Wrong With Aunt Diane — "On the afternoon of July 26, 2009, Diane Schuler drove the wrong way on the Taconic State Parkway in New York for nearly two miles, eventually smashing into an SUV and killing herself, her daughter, three nieces, and all three people in the other car. Only her five-year-old son survived. Diane's autopsy revealed that she had consumed the equivalent ...

Accident victims are forced to deal with hospitalization, medical treatments, missed work, and lost income, often while trying to manage pain ...Backstory: The Diane Schuler case, also known as the Taconic State Parkway crash, occurred on July 26, 2009.
